Effective lightning protection measures are essential for railway signalling systems because suspended operation or train delays due to lightning damage may cause social disruption. The authors therefore measured lightning overvoltages on level crossing systems (representing typical examples of wayside signalling equipment) in the event of substantial lightning, enabling quantitative analysis of the frequency of lightning overvoltage occurrence and the collection of basic data for the consideration of countermeasures against lightning. As a result, it was possible to estimate the occurrence probability of lightning damage caused by exceeding the withstand voltage of the level crossing system.
